Pairing Barbie Island with Serif and Sans-Serif Typefaces
One of the most important aspects of working with a display script font is knowing what to pair it with. Since Barbie Island carries so much personality, it needs a partner that supports it without competing for attention. I found that pairing it with a classic serif font for body text creates a traditional, literary feel perfect for magazines and books. Alternatively, combining it with a clean sans serif font for captions and navigation gives a more modern, minimalist vibe suitable for tech blogs or contemporary fashion sites.
Before finalizing your layout, always check the included styles and alternates in the font file. Some versions of Barbie Island offer multiple weights or special characters that can enhance your design further. Ensuring you have access to multilingual support is also vital if you plan to publish content for a global audience. By carefully selecting your font pairing strategy, you ensure that the Barbie Island headlines remain the focal point while the body text remains easy to read.
